Default Concept to Concept Wood LE version ?

Hi,

Has anyone gone (or have heard both versions) from the normal concept to the more recent Concept Wood LE version by chance ? I have a 5 year old Concept and love the new LE version look and I am contemplating trading it in as the Canadian Distributor has a promotion going on the LE version now.

I was thinking of doing a more substantial upgrade but may have to hold off on that for a while... any insight someone may have on this would be greatly appreciated...thanks

I guess I'll answer my own question

I picked up the Concept Wood LE with the Satisfy Kardan Carbon arm yesterday....first impressions are it is a surprising upgrade from the basic concept...I kept the Maestro V2 cart from the previous concept and I don't know if its the Satisfy arm, but, the sound is fuller, smoother highs and much heavier bass than the previous base concept...extremely happy with the change so far...day 1
